What are Network Discovery Tools for NXLog?

Network discovery tools, also known as network scanners, are software applications that allow users to identify online devices, services and networks on a particular network. They typically do this by using protocols such as ICMP, TCP or UDP to discover the IP addresses associated with those devices. In some cases, they also provide additional information about the discovered devices, such as their operating system and hardware specifications.     Cisco Network Assistant
    Cisco Network Assistant simplifies wired and wireless network management for networks up to 80 devices with its intuitive GUI and a task-based menu. Cisco Network Assistant is free and is optimized to apply common services across Cisco switches, routers, wireless controllers, and access points. Through a direct link to Cisco Active Advisor you can view important information pertaining to the products on your network, such as Warranty and Contract Information, Advisories and End of Life notifications. Cisco Active Advisor will be automatically populated with the devices managed through Cisco Network Assistant. Network administrators get a centralized view of the network with Cisco Network Assistant. They also have the flexibility to employ its features across Cisco products for small to midsize businesses or branch offices. Network discovery and convenient display in a topology map. Configuration management of Cisco products fitting small and medium businesses.
